Int’l House of Bathos (@ambernoelle)Let us now praise modern medicine: dear macabre Twitter, how would you for fairly certain have died by now without it? Cause of death, go.
Guaranteed to produce many reasons to appreciate modern medicine!
I said: “Prematurity. My twin and I would probably have died within a few days of birth.” (And our survival isn’t even due to modern-modern medicine, either, since that was half a century ago. There are LOTS of VERY premature babies saved today that would have died for sure fifty years ago.)
Other answers, in case you are curious:
Sepsis from infection
MRSA from biting nails (really!)
MRSA from shaving legs (!!!!@!?!!)
Rh antibodies
Blood clots
Athsma
Leukemia
Rabies (!)
Congenital heart defect
Flu
Endometriosis
Major allergic reaction to cinnamon
Cobra bite
… Isn’t this fascinating? Anybody see the cobra bite coming? Or rabies? If you took 100 people at random in the county where you live, I wonder how many would be dead without modern medicine? Three cheers for the germ theory of disease plus all the other medical developments since, oh, the 1850s or so.
